    How to Make Tomato and Pomegranate Salad with Za'atar and Herbs

    1. Prepare Tomatoes

    Halve or quarter the tomatoes depending on their size to release some of their juices.

    2. Make Za'atar Dressing

    In a small bowl, whisk together the za'atar with 1.5 tablespoons of extra-virgin olive oil.

    3. Combine Salad Ingredients

    In a large mixing bowl, toss together the prepared tomatoes, pomegranate seeds, thinly sliced yellow bell pepper, and thinly sliced red onion. Add torn basil and mint leaves, pour in the remaining 2 tablespoons of olive oil, drizzle with lemon juice, and sprinkle with flaky sea salt to taste.

    4. Add Cheese and Dress

    Transfer the salad to a platter, scatter manouri or feta cheese over the top, and drizzle with the za'atar and olive oil mixture.
